37 Bible Verses about Names And Titles For Satan
Most Relevant Verses
They have a king over them, the angel of the abyss: his name in Hebrew, Abaddon, and in Greek he has for name Apollyon.
And I heard a great voice in the heaven saying, Now is come the salvation and the power and the kingdom of our God, and the authority of his Christ; for the accuser of our brethren has been cast out, who accused them before our God day and night:
Be vigilant, watch. Your adversary the devil as a roaring lion walks about seeking whom he may devour.
But the Pharisees, having heard it, said, This man does not cast out demons, but by Beelzebub, prince of demons.
and what consent of Christ with Beliar, or what part for a believer along with an unbeliever?
In that day Jehovah, with his sore and great and strong sword, will visit leviathan the fleeing serpent, and leviathan the crooked serpent; and he will slay the monster that is in the sea.
Then shall he say also to those on the left, Go from me, cursed, into eternal fire, prepared for the devil and his angels:
Ye are of the devil, as your father, and ye desire to do the lusts of your father. He was a murderer from the beginning, and has not stood in the truth, because there is no truth in him. When he speaks falsehood, he speaks of what is his own; for he is a liar and its father:
Jesus who was of Nazareth: how God anointed him with the Holy Spirit and with power; who went through all quarters doing good, and healing all that were under the power of the devil, because God was with him.
Put on the panoply of God, that ye may be able to stand against the artifices of the devil:
and that they may awake up out of the snare of the devil, who are taken by him, for his will.
And the great dragon was cast out, the ancient serpent, he who is called Devil and Satan, he who deceives the whole habitable world, he was cast out into the earth, and his angels were cast out with him.
And he laid hold of the dragon, the ancient serpent who is the devil and Satan, and bound him a thousand years,
and the enemy who has sowed it is the devil; and the harvest is the completion of the age, and the harvestmen are angels.
